If you don't like noisy cars, then don't buy a smart fortwo electric drive. They suffer from incredibly bad road noise. They're quiet at low speeds, but the faster you go the noisier it gets. It's fairly loud by 30mph, very noisy by 50mph, incredibly noisy at 60mph - a few minutes of that would probably give you a headache. It sounds like every plastic and metal body panel is vibrating like a drum - terrible. A shame, because it spoils an otherwise good car (I've had 3 pertol powered smart fortwo's, which I enjoyed for many years of driving). If it hadn't have been for the noise I would have bought one a couple of years ago. They were only about £16,500 pounds then - the cheapest electric car you could buy (except that the dealers couldn't supply you with one for over a year after the launch!). If you like the tight 9.2m kerb-to-kerb turning circle of the Honda e, you'd love the 6.95m kerb-to-kerb turning circle of the mart fortwo.
